It's interesting how the grants work in different countries. In Portugal you claim the money back after you've bought the car, but they limit the number of people who can claim. This year it was a €4k grant for 350 people (up from the previous €3k the year before). That was used up in 3 months, though, and now it is oversubscribed by around €2m! So if your decision was based on the expectation of getting the grant you've had it! It de-risks the grant process for the government but means that only people who can risk not receiving the grant ('rich' people) can get it!
